What is v-rapper-mcp?

v-rapper-mcp is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that allows users to obtain the famous virtual rap video released by Evan You at VueConf 2025 through simple commands. This service provides an interesting way for developers and Vue.js enthusiasts to get inspired.

How to use v-rapper-mcp?

Simply configure v-rapper-mcp in your MCP client, and you can use the 'v-rapper' tool to get the video link. This enables you to quickly access this inspiring Vue.js video whenever needed.

How to use

Install Node.js
Ensure that Node.js 22 or a higher version is installed on your system.
Configure the MCP server
Add v-rapper-mcp to your MCP configuration file.
Use the v-rapper tool
Run the 'v-rapper' command in the MCP client to get the video URL.

Installation

Copy the following command to your Client for configuration
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"v-rapper-mcp":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["v-rapper-mcp"]
    }
  }
}
